Unmasking the Threat of News-numefe[.]cc
SHARE

In the vast expanse of the internet, where information flows freely, cyber threats often lurk beneath the surface, waiting to exploit unsuspecting users. One such deceptive adversary is the page known as news-numefe[.]cc, a platform that utilizes clickbait techniques to trick visitors into allowing it to display notifications. This seemingly innocuous page, however, conceals the potential for malicious actions that can compromise user privacy and security.

The Deceptive Tactics of News-numefe[.]cc

Clickbait and False Promises: News-numefe[.]cc employs clickbait, presenting visitors with a fake video player and urging them to click the “Allow” button to watch a video. This deceptive tactic preys on the curiosity of users, enticing them with the promise of exclusive content.

Permission for Notifications: Clicking the “Allow” button, however, is a perilous decision. By granting this permission, users open the door to a barrage of misleading notifications from news-numefe[.]cc. These notifications cannot be trusted and may lead users to malicious websites designed for phishing attacks.

Consequences of Interacting with News-numefe[.]cc

  1. Phishing Threats: Notifications from dubious sources like news-numefe[.]cc may redirect users to phishing websites, where cybercriminals attempt to extract sensitive information such as usernames, passwords, or financial details.
  2. Malware Exposure: Clicking on notifications can expose users to the risk of malware or unwanted software installations. These malicious programs can compromise system integrity and jeopardize the overall security of the user’s device.
  3. Privacy Concerns: Interacting with news-numefe[.]cc notifications poses privacy risks, as these deceptive alerts may track user behavior and compromise their online privacy.

Removal Guide

Protect yourself from the risks associated with news-numefe[.]cc with these removal steps:

  1. Access Browser Settings: Open your browser settings and locate the section for notifications.
  2. Review Allowed Sites: Check the list of allowed sites for notifications and remove news-numefe[.]cc or any other suspicious entries.
  3. Clear Browser Cookies and Cache: Remove cookies and clear the cache to eliminate any lingering data from the deceptive website.
  4. Scan for Adware: Perform a thorough system scan to detect and remove any adware that may be associated with news-numefe[.]cc.
